Ideally located in a quiet street between Mérode and Montgomery, magnificent atypical house, created by the famous architect Bonduelle. A true masterpiece of architecture, preserving the original elements after a complete renovation in 2001 - 2002. The famous Belgian painter Armand Paulis lived there for several years, leaving traces of his talent: interior paintings and stained glass windows. Distributed over 4 levels, on the ground floor: an entrance hall with a vestibule and cloakroom, spacious living room with bay window and dining room leading to a fully equipped kitchen. A small courtyard of 9 m². On the 1st floor: spacious master bedroom with many custom-made closets, an 11 m² bedroom with closet, a 7 m² office with custom furniture, bathroom (bathtub, shower, double sink, toilet). The 2nd floor offers a bright 45 m² space with an original skylight that was Paulis' painter's studio. A second kitchen and toilets. On the 3rd level: a mezzanine bedroom and a 15 m² roof terrace. In the basement: a wellness area (large sauna and shower), laundry room, cellars, boiler room, wine cellar. Also: alarm, open fire, period flooring and moldings, impeccable condition! Close to all amenities: shops, transport (metro, tram, bus), schools (Sacré Cœur de Linthout, Collège St. Michel), Cinquantenaire Park.
